JeanieJ
09-20-2005, 04:33 AM
Easy fold.

I don't like how you played this hand on any streets. Short handed playing suited Ax is okay, but calling a raise with it is pretty iffy in my book.

Betting the flop serves no purpose. You're charging yourself for a draw that you're not likely to hit. Fold the flop, but most of all I would fold preflop.

pottie
09-20-2005, 06:15 AM
Preflop is only calling a mini-raise, not bad especilly if Villain is often making this raise.

The flop lead debatable, if you think you have folding equity here it's not bad, it also disguises your hand. I really like it if the J /images/graemlins/diamond.gif was a 2 /images/graemlins/diamond.gif.

I don't like the turn bet but it worked perfectly against this opponent. You kept yourself in the hand and probably have implied odds if you hit the hand.

River: Not sure what to put Villain on with the turn call but I probably fold here.

MTBlue
09-20-2005, 08:30 AM
Bet this river. He'll call with more hands than he'll bet with and if he raises your river bet you can easily fold. As it is flip a coin between calling and folding this river. Can't tell if its an ugly bluff/ some donk with thinks his kk is good or a decent player with 2 pair+/ donk with AK who called you down.
